Brief description of my job responsibilities, e.g. a typical week in my job:
I am responsible for the daily
operations of the central processing area in a hospital laboratory. I also still work a few days a month in the chemistry
department performing analyses on blood, urine and body fluids.

My career path in getting to this position:
I have worked as a medical technologist in several different
laboratory settings. Large hospital(1000 bed), small hospitals(50 beds),private reference lab.
Other advice for students interested in gaining entry into and pursuing a career
in this field:
It's a good skill to have. There are always jobs out there. It's not a very high paying or
prestigious job but I find it very fulfilling. There is very little patient contact but enough that you are reminded of why
your job is necessary and important. Less people are going into this line of work, less schools are offering degrees in
medical technology but with the aging population there will be a huge demand for this skill in the future as well as the
